Coinbase Receives Contract From US Secret Service, Exchange for License

Coinbase
According to a public record, it has been revealed that Coinbase has received a contract from the U.S. Secret Service. This contract has been given to the firm in exchange to the license which allows them to use the analytics of the company. There were a lot of other potential firms as well that have applied to receive this contract. This license that has been provided to the agency will allow them to have access to the toll for the next four years. The firm has given this license to the agency until 2024 at the price of $183,730.

Coinbase suffered losses to their customer base

Now after this action taken by the customers, Brian Armstrong, the CEO of Coinbase has said that his firm fills a gap between fiat and cryptocurrencies. However, this is not for the first time when the firm has suffered the loss of its customer base. Back in the previous month, when the company sold licenses to the IRS and DEA, a lot of customers decided to close their accounts with the firm. Coinbase is also aiming towards launching an IPO in the next few months. However, after much outrage by the customers, it seems that the company is not going to see any positive development.
